Encounters with embarrassment, guilt, self-consciousness and remorse are an unavoidable part of everyday life, and they sometimes have lessons to teach us - about our goals and values, about the person we expect ourselves to be. In contrast to the prevailing cultural view of shame as a uniformly toxic influence, 'Shame' is a book that approaches the subject of shame as an entire family of emotions which share a 'painful awareness of self'. Challenging widely-accepted views within the self-esteem movement, author Joseph Burgo argues that self-esteem does not thrive in the soil of non-stop praise and encouragement, but rather depends upon setting and meeting goals, living up to the expectations we hold for ourselves, and finally sharing our joy in achievement with the people who matter most to us.
